Abstract

Here we introduce Paper2Agent, an automated framework that converts research papers into artificial intelligence (AI) agents. Paper2Agent transforms research output from passive artefacts into active systems that accelerate use and discovery. Conventional research papers require readers to understand and adapt the paper’s code, data and methods to their work, creating barriers to dissemination and reuse. Paper2Agent addresses this challenge by converting a paper into an AI agent that functions as a virtual corresponding author, exposing its manuscript, supplementary materials, datasets, code and workflows as active, agent-native knowledge rather than static text. It analyses the paper and codebase using multiple agents to construct a model context protocol (MCP) server, then generates and runs tests to refine and increase robustness of the MCP. These paper MCPs can be connected to a chat agent (such as Claude Code) to carry out complex scientific queries through natural language while invoking tools and workflows from the paper. We demonstrate Paper2Agent’s effectiveness through case studies. Paper2Agent created an agent that leveraged AlphaGenome1 to interpret genomic variants and agents based on Scanpy2 and TISSUE (transcript imputation with spatial single-cell uncertainty estimation)3 to conduct single-cell and spatial transcriptomics analyses. We validate that these agents reproduce the results of the original papers and carry out novel user queries. Paper2Agent created multiple agents that collaborate to prioritize a causal gene for psoriasis. By turning static papers into interactive AI agents, Paper2Agent introduces a paradigm for knowledge dissemination and a collaborative ecosystem of AI co-scientists. Paper2Agent converts research papers into interactive artificial intelligence agents by turning manuscripts, code and data into model context protocol-based tool-invoking systems that reproduce original results, answer new scientific queries and collaborate to generate novel insights.
